Virtual Conflict Resolution: Guiding Digital Nomads to Handle Disagreements and Resolve Issues at a Distance.

The rise of digital nomads has been a significant trend in recent years, with more and more people opting to work remotely from different parts of the world. While this lifestyle offers many benefits, such as flexibility and independence, it also presents unique challenges, one of which is conflict resolution. In this blog post, we will explore virtual conflict resolution and provide guidance for digital nomads to handle disagreements and resolve issues at a distance.

What is Virtual Conflict Resolution?

Virtual conflict resolution is the process of resolving conflicts that arise in a remote work environment. It involves using technology to communicate and collaborate with colleagues and clients to address disagreements and find solutions. Virtual conflict resolution is becoming increasingly important as more people work remotely, and the need for effective communication and collaboration becomes critical.

Why is Virtual Conflict Resolution Important for Digital Nomads?

Digital nomads often work in different time zones, cultures, and languages, which can lead to misunderstandings and conflicts. Additionally, they may not have the opportunity to meet face-to-face with colleagues and clients, which can make it challenging to build trust and resolve issues. Effective virtual conflict resolution is essential for digital nomads to maintain positive working relationships and ensure project success.

Guidelines for Virtual Conflict Resolution

1. Communicate Clearly and Respectfully

Effective communication is critical in virtual conflict resolution. Digital nomads should communicate clearly and respectfully, taking the time to listen to the other person’s perspective. They should avoid using aggressive or confrontational language and focus on finding a solution that works for both parties.

2. Use Video Conferencing

Video conferencing is an excellent tool for virtual conflict resolution, as it allows digital nomads to see and hear each other in real-time. This can help to build trust and establish a connection between colleagues and clients. Video conferencing should be used whenever possible to ensure effective communication.

3. Use Collaboration Tools

Collaboration tools, such as project management software and online whiteboards, can help to facilitate virtual conflict resolution. These tools allow digital nomads to collaborate in real-time, share ideas, and work together to find solutions to issues.

4. Establish Ground Rules

Establishing ground rules for communication and collaboration can help to prevent conflicts from arising in the first place. Digital nomads should agree on how they will communicate, what tools they will use, and how they will resolve conflicts before starting a project.

5. Seek Mediation if Necessary

If a conflict cannot be resolved through direct communication, digital nomads should seek mediation from a neutral third party. Mediation can help to facilitate a productive discussion and find a solution that works for both parties.

6. Build and Maintain Trust

Trust is essential in any working relationship, and it is even more critical in a remote work environment. Digital nomads should take the time to build and maintain trust with their colleagues and clients through consistent communication, meeting deadlines, and delivering high-quality work.

7. Be Flexible and Adaptable

Digital nomads should be flexible and adaptable when it comes to conflict resolution. They should be willing to compromise and find creative solutions to issues that arise. Being open-minded and willing to listen to different perspectives can help to resolve conflicts more effectively.

8. Follow Up and Follow Through

Following up and following through on agreements made during conflict resolution is essential. Digital nomads should ensure that they deliver on their promises and continue to communicate with their colleagues and clients to ensure that the issue has been resolved satisfactorily.
